Warning: Cannot use a scalar value as an array in /home/admin/public_html/forum/include/fm.class.php on line 757

Warning: Invalid argument supplied for foreach() in /home/admin/public_html/forum/include/fm.class.php on line 770
Форумы портала PHP.SU :: Версия для печати :: Самые основы
Форумы портала PHP.SU » » Работа с СУБД » Самые основы

Страниц (1): [1]
 

1. cool - 27 Сентября, 2011 - 09:12:04 - перейти к сообщению
Здравствуйте. Помогите пожалуйсто создать таблицу в mysql!
Мне нужно 4 колонки в таблице!
name, date, group, test!
И еще как вывести отдельно все значения колонки name в php?
Заранее спасибо!
Буду очень благодарен!
2. MrBeard - 27 Сентября, 2011 - 09:21:38 - перейти к сообщению
удивительно. после "здравствуйте" стоит точка, хотя общий стиль просит там поставить восклицательный знак...
CODE (SQL):
скопировать код в буфер обмена
  1. CREATE  TABLE `trololo` (
  2.  
  3.   `name` VARCHAR(45) NULL ,
  4.  
  5.   `date` TIMESTAMP NULL ,
  6.  
  7.   `group` VARCHAR(45) NULL ,
  8.  
  9.   `test` VARCHAR(45) NULL );
  10.  
  11.  


выборка колонки name -
3. cool - 27 Сентября, 2011 - 09:26:04 - перейти к сообщению
спс но именно как name вытащить то?
4. MrBeard - 27 Сентября, 2011 - 09:36:51 - перейти к сообщению
SELECT name FROM trololo

ааа, в php.. ниже уже написали)
5. illy - 27 Сентября, 2011 - 09:36:54 - перейти к сообщению
конкретный name
$q=mysql_query("SELECT name FROM trololo WHERE name='illy' LIMIT 1");
$s=mysql_fetch_row($q);
echo $s;

все name
$q=mysql_query("SELECT name FROM trololo");
while ($s=mysql_fetch_row($q)){ echo $s[0]; }
6. cool - 27 Сентября, 2011 - 16:33:08 - перейти к сообщению
А вот еще вопрос как заполнить таьблицу? Чтото не получается Огорчение
Ну чтоб у name были значения: test, test1 и т.п.
7. illy - 27 Сентября, 2011 - 16:40:56 - перейти к сообщению
mysql_query("INSERT INTO trololo (name) VALUES ('test,'test1')") or die('<script>alert("не могу добавить запись Недовольство, огорчение");</script>');
или
mysql_query("INSERT INTO trololo (name) VALUES ('test')") or die('<script>alert("не могу добавить запись Недовольство, огорчение");</script>');
8. cool - 27 Сентября, 2011 - 16:51:49 - перейти к сообщению
А вот еще $q=mysql_query("SELECT name FROM trololo");
while ($s=mysql_fetch_row($q)){ echo $s[0]; } как тут вывести все значения name но чтобы они были под друг другом? ну т.е. не сплошняком
9. illy - 27 Сентября, 2011 - 16:56:22 - перейти к сообщению
$q=mysql_query("SELECT name FROM trololo");
while ($s=mysql_fetch_row($q)){ echo $s[0].'<br>'; }
10. cool - 27 Сентября, 2011 - 16:59:50 - перейти к сообщению
я имел ввиду каждое значение name в каждой строке и не работает способ добовления значений в таблу чет
(Добавление)
все с insert разобрался но помоги каждое значение name отдельной строкой вывести пожалуйсто.
11. illy - 27 Сентября, 2011 - 17:54:28 - перейти к сообщению
ну так <br> ведь делает новую строку Не понял
нарисуй в пейнте как должно выглядеть ато не пойму
12. cool - 27 Сентября, 2011 - 17:59:06 - перейти к сообщению
Блина я же беру все значения из таблицы в моем случае name! Как каждое значение зделать с новой строки? Ну тоесть вывести все значения name попорядку с новой строки!!!

 

Powered by ExBB FM 1.0 RC1